  • All are welcome in Builder’s Club! Kiwanis’ Builders Club is one of the largest student-led organizations for middle school. Builder’s Club empowers students to develop leadership, character, and teamwork through community and school service projects. Members gain skills in public speaking, fundraising, problem-solving, and empathy while building friendships. Our Builders Club is sponsored by Kiwanis of Avalon Park/Lake Nona. Builders Club is always accepting new members.

  • The Avalon Jr Thespians Troupe is part of the International Thespian Society (ITS) which is the only theatre honorary society of its kind for middle and high school students.  In addition to regular monthly meetings where we sing, dance, and play acting games, our troupe participates in District & State Jr. Thespian Competitions; produces a Fall Thespian Showcase;  brings Community Service; attends local theatre events and workshops; and celebrates at the end of the year.

  • The National Junior Honor Society (NJHS) recognizes 7th & 8th Graders who excel in scholarship, service, leadership, character, and citizenship, promoting well-rounded student leaders through chapter-led projects and community involvement, with benefits like college recognition and skill development. Applications are available in March for the following school year.
